Donald Trump’s Crypto Investment
Donald Trump’s latest public financial disclosure shows that he holds between $250,000 and $500,000 worth of Ethereum (ETH). His 2023 OGE financial disclosure documents featured an item described as a “Cryptocurrency Wallet (Ethereum),” whose value the former President placed between those amounts.
The Source of Funds
The content of the crypto wallet is likely tied to the sale of non-fungible tokens (NFTs) he launched in December 2022 after exiting the White House. The limited edition NFT collection sold out within a day and comprised 44,000 digital trading cards featuring the former President in different costumes and poses. According to reports, Trump’s NFT adventure netted upwards of $8.9 million in sales, earning him about $298,000 in licensing fees. The crypto wallet through which these earnings were collected is held under the same Trump entity, CIC Digital.

Trump’s Views on Cryptocurrencies
It is interesting that Trump now holds crypto considering his past skepticism . In 2019 he stated he was “not a fan“ of Bitcoin (BTC), which he described as “not money.“ This opinion didn’t change even after leaving office; just last month at a rally in North Carolina he compared cryptocurrencies unfavorably with US dollars by asking rhetorically why anyone would accept cryptos when they could get „real cash“.
